  • norab2684 said:
    Anyone supplement with formula during this crazy time? I am beyond exhausted and FF looks really great right about now!!
    I personally wouldn't suggest this. Then you will be stuck always supplementing. Growth spurts are meant to increase supply (in addition to growing). If you supplement then your body won't know to make more milk, so you'll always be short.

    They suck. No doubt about it. Just have to go through the motions and hope they are short lived :)
